digraph "splice_demo" { rankdir="LR"; remincross=true; n1 [ shape=octagon, label="a", color="black", fontcolor="black" ]; n2 [ shape=octagon, label="b", color="black", fontcolor="black" ]; n3 [ shape=octagon, label="c", color="black", fontcolor="black" ]; n4 [ shape=octagon, label="d", color="black", fontcolor="black" ]; n5 [ shape=octagon, label="e", color="black", fontcolor="black" ]; n6 [ shape=octagon, label="f", color="black", fontcolor="black" ]; n7 [ shape=octagon, label="x", color="black", fontcolor="black" ]; n8 [ shape=octagon, label="y", color="black", fontcolor="black" ]; c11 [ shape=record, label="{{ A}|$2\n$neg|{ Y}}" ]; x0 [ shape=record, style=rounded, label=" 1:0 - 3:2 | 1:0 - 1:0 " ]; x0:e -> c11:p9:w [arrowhead=odiamond, arrowtail=odiamond, dir=both, color="black", style="setlinewidth(3)", label=""]; x1 [ shape=record, style=rounded, label=" 3:0 - 7:4 " ]; c11:p10:e -> x1:w [arrowhead=odiamond, arrowtail=odiamond, dir=both, color="black", style="setlinewidth(3)", label=""]; c12 [ shape=record, label="{{ A}|$1\n$not|{ Y}}" ]; x2 [ shape=record, style=rounded, label=" 1:0 - 3:2 | 1:0 - 1:0 " ]; x2:e -> c12:p9:w [arrowhead=odiamond, arrowtail=odiamond, dir=both, color="black", style="setlinewidth(3)", label=""]; x3 [ shape=record, style=rounded, label=" 3:2 - 1:0 | 1:0 - 3:2 " ]; c12:p10:e -> x3:w [arrowhead=odiamond, arrowtail=odiamond, dir=both, color="black", style="setlinewidth(3)", label=""]; x4 [ shape=record, style=rounded, label=" 0:0 - 1:1 | 1:1 - 0:0 " ]; x5 [ shape=record, style=rounded, label=" 1:0 - 3:2 | 1:0 - 1:0 " ]; x6 [ shape=record, style=rounded, label=" 3:0 - 11:8 " ]; x5:e -> x6:w [arrowhead=odiamond, arrowtail=odiamond, dir=both, color="black", style="setlinewidth(3)", label=""]; n1:e -> x4:s0:w [color="black", style="setlinewidth(3)", label=""]; n1:e -> x4:s1:w [color="black", style="setlinewidth(3)", label=""]; n1:e -> x5:s1:w [color="black", style="setlinewidth(3)", label=""]; n2:e -> x5:s0:w [color="black", style="setlinewidth(3)", label=""]; n3:e -> x0:s1:w [color="black", style="setlinewidth(3)", label=""]; n4:e -> x0:s0:w [color="black", style="setlinewidth(3)", label=""]; n5:e -> x2:s1:w [color="black", style="setlinewidth(3)", label=""]; n6:e -> x2:s0:w [color="black", style="setlinewidth(3)", label=""]; x4:e -> n7:w [color="black", style="setlinewidth(3)", label=""]; x1:s0:e -> n8:w [color="black", style="setlinewidth(3)", label=""]; x3:s0:e -> n8:w [color="black", style="setlinewidth(3)", label=""]; x3:s1:e -> n8:w [color="black", style="setlinewidth(3)", label=""]; x6:s0:e -> n8:w [color="black", style="setlinewidth(3)", label=""]; };